How to Analyze Customer Purchase Patterns to Optimize Inventory Management for Your Watch Repair Shop

Efficient inventory management is crucial for watch repair shops to maintain timely repairs, control costs, and ensure customer satisfaction. By analyzing customer purchase patterns, you can optimize your stock levels, reduce waste, and anticipate demand fluctuations. This guide focuses specifically on actionable strategies to examine customer behavior and align inventory management accordingly, boosting your watch repair business’s efficiency and profitability.


1. Why Analyzing Customer Purchase Patterns Matters for Watch Repair Shops

Watch repair inventory includes parts like batteries, straps, gears, crystals, and specialized tools. Demand for these items depends heavily on customer repair types, watch brands, and seasonal trends. Failure to analyze purchase patterns can lead to:

  • Overstocking obsolete or rarely used parts, increasing holding costs.
  • Understocking popular items, causing repair delays and lost sales.
  • Inefficient purchasing decisions that affect cash flow and margins.

By carefully tracking and interpreting buying behavior, you can:

  • Forecast demand accurately for parts and materials.
  • Recognize seasonal or trend-driven spikes in repairs.
  • Personalize stock for specific customer segments or watch types.
  • Streamline ordering processes and improve supplier negotiations.

2. Collect High-Quality Data to Build Your Analysis Foundation

Collecting detailed, organized data is the first step. Key data sources include:

a. Repair and Sales Records

Record every repair order with details about parts used, watch brand & model, repair type (battery replacement, crystal repair, strap change, mechanical overhaul), date, and customer demographics. Employ a Point of Sale (POS) system or dedicated watch repair shop software to automate this process.

b. Inventory Logs and Supplier Information

Maintain accurate inventory counts, reorder points, supplier lead times, and costs by integrating your inventory software with sales data to identify real-time usage trends.

c. Customer Feedback and Surveys

Use tools such as Zigpoll to gather customer feedback on preferred brands, repair frequency, and service satisfaction which complements sales data with qualitative insights.

d. External Market and Industry Data

Stay updated on watch market trends, brand launches, and seasonality from sources like WatchTime or Hodinkee. This helps identify upcoming demand shifts.

Tip: Use all-in-one platforms that integrate sales, inventory, and CRM data to have a unified view for analysis.


3. Segment Customers and Repair Types for Targeted Insights

Not all customers and repairs affect inventory needs equally. Segment your data by:

  • Watch brands and models: Luxury brands may require rare or expensive parts; mass-market watches have different part usage patterns.
  • Repair type: Batteries, straps, crystals, and mechanical repairs each have distinct supply needs.
  • Customer type: Walk-ins, subscription services, or corporate accounts may demand different service levels.
  • Geography: Regional preferences and climate (humidity, temperature) influence repair frequency.
  • Visit frequency: Repeat customers might need more complex parts stocked.

Segmenting helps you optimize inventory by catering to specific customer preferences and repair trends.


4. Apply Data Analytics to Uncover Purchase Patterns

Use analytics to gain actionable insights:

a. Time-Series Analysis

Analyze part sales over time using tools like Microsoft Excel Pivot Tables or Tableau to predict high-demand periods. For example, battery replacements might peak during colder months.

b. Cohort Analysis

Track customer groups who started service at the same time to examine repeat purchase behaviors or shifts in repair types over time.

c. Basket Analysis

Identify parts frequently purchased together. Bundling popular combinations like battery replacement with gasket change can improve inventory turnover.

d. Demand Forecasting

Leverage forecasting models found in inventory management software such as TradeGecko or open-source libraries like Python’s pandas and Prophet to anticipate part usage and order accordingly.

e. Pareto Analysis

Use the 80/20 rule to focus inventory investments on the 20% of parts generating 80% of sales.


5. Investigate the Why Behind Purchase Trends

Numbers signal what is happening, but qualitative insights reveal why:

  • Is an increase in strap replacements tied to a new watch trend?
  • Why do certain repairs spike seasonally?
  • Are competitors’ promotions influencing demand drops?

Collect ongoing customer feedback via surveys or direct conversations and monitor watch industry news to validate hypotheses.


6. Implement Inventory Strategies Driven by Purchase Analysis

Based on your findings, adopt inventory policies tailored to demand patterns:

a. Just-In-Time (JIT) Inventory

Order stock to arrive as needed, minimizing holding costs but relying on predictive accuracy and supplier reliability.

b. Safety Stock Management

Set safety stock levels to buffer against demand variability and supplier delays, using analytics to calculate optimal quantities.

c. ABC Classification

Classify inventory:

  • A-items: High-value, critical parts with tight inventory control.
  • B-items: Moderate-value parts managed regularly.
  • C-items: Low-value, high-volume parts with simplified stock rules.

d. Vendor Collaboration

Use demand data to negotiate volume discounts, prioritize delivery schedules, and obtain exclusive parts.

e. Inventory Tracking

Decide between periodic physical counts or real-time perpetual tracking, depending on criticality and volume.


7. Leverage Predictive Analytics and AI for Advanced Optimization

Modern AI-powered inventory tools help:

  • Automate demand forecasting with machine learning (Example: Netstock)
  • Send reorder alerts based on predictive thresholds
  • Detect anomalies like sudden spikes in parts usage indicating customer or repair issues
  • Optimize pricing for parts and services based on perceived demand elasticity

Affordable cloud-based options tailored for small businesses reduce barriers to AI integration.


8. Track Key Performance Indicators to Refine Inventory Management

Regular monitoring of KPIs ensures continuous improvement:

  • Inventory Turnover Ratio: Measures frequency of inventory replenishment.
  • Stockout Frequency: Tracks how often critical parts run out.
  • Order Fulfillment Time: Time from order to repair completion.
  • Holding Cost Percentage: Expenses related to storing excess inventory.
  • Customer Satisfaction Scores: Correlate inventory availability with feedback.
  • Gross Margin Return on Investment (GMROI): Profitability of inventory investments.

Use dashboards in software like QuickBooks Commerce to keep real-time tabs.


9. Use Customer Insight Tools Like Zigpoll to Validate and Enhance Your Data

Integrate customer polling platforms such as Zigpoll into your feedback loop to:

  • Collect rapid, relevant input on brand/service preferences
  • Gauge interest in new repair offerings or parts
  • Validate assumptions extracted from purchase data

Combining direct customer input with sales records leads to smarter, demand-driven inventory decisions.


10. Real-World Example: Optimizing Inventory by Analyzing Purchase Patterns

A watch repair shop noticed frequent stockouts of batteries and crystal replacements. Data analysis revealed:

  • Battery replacements surged in winter months.
  • Crystal repairs increased after summer outdoor activities.
  • Basket analysis showed batteries frequently purchased with gasket seals.

By adjusting stock levels seasonally and offering bundled services (battery + seal replacement), the shop reduced stockouts by 75%, improved revenue by 12%, and enhanced customer satisfaction with quicker turnaround.


Recommended Resources


Optimizing your watch repair shop’s inventory starts with deep analysis of customer purchase patterns. By collecting detailed data, segmenting customers, applying quantitative and qualitative analytics, and leveraging modern technology tools, you can smartly align inventory with actual demand. This reduces costs, accelerates repairs, and ultimately keeps your business—and your customers’ watches—running smoothly and on time.

Start collecting feedback in 5 minutes.

Try our no-code surveys that visitors actually answer.

Questions or Feedback?

We are always ready to hear from you.